rules: - id: aws-ec2-security-group-allows-public-ingress patterns: - pattern-either: - pattern: | resource "aws_security_group_rule" $ANYTHING { ... type = "ingress" cidr_blocks = [..., "$PUBLIC_IPV4_CIDR", ...] ... } - pattern: | resource "aws_vpc_security_group_ingress_rule" $ANYTHING { ... cidr_ipv4 = "$PUBLIC_IPV4_CIDR" ... } - patterns: - pattern-inside: | resource "aws_security_group" $ANYTHING { ... } - pattern: | ingress { ... cidr_blocks = [..., "$PUBLIC_IPV4_CIDR", ...] ... } - metavariable-pattern: metavariable: $PUBLIC_IPV4_CIDR language: generic # Exclude any CIDR range that starts and ends in the designated private ranges: # - 127.0.0.0/8 (IPv4 loopback) i.e. 127.0.0.0 - 127.255.255.255 # - 10.0.0.0/8 (IPv4 private network) i.e. 10.0.0.0 - 10.255.255.255 # - 172.16.0.0/12 (IPv4 private network) i.e. 172.16.0.0 - 172.31.255.255 # - 192.168.0.0/16 (IPv4 private network) i.e. 192.168.0.0 - 192.168.255.255 # - 169.254.0.0/16 (IPv4 link-local) i.e. 169.254.0.0 - 169.254.255.255 # - 100.64.0.0/10 (IPv4 shared address space) i.e. 100.64.0.0 - 100.127.255.255 patterns: # 127.0.0.0 with netmask 8-32 - pattern-not-regex: ^127\.\d{1,3}\.\d{1,3}\.\d{1,3}/(8|9|[1-3][0-9])$ # 10.0.0.0 with netmask 8-32 - pattern-not-regex: ^10\.\d{1,3}\.\d{1,3}\.\d{1,3}/(8|9|[1-3][0-9])$ # 172.16.0.0-172.31.0.0 with netmask 12-32 - pattern-not-regex: ^172\.(1[6-9]|2[0-9]|3[01])\.\d{1,3}\.\d{1,3}/(1[2-9]|[23][0-9])$ # 192.168.0.0 with netmask 16-32 - pattern-not-regex: ^192\.168\.\d{1,3}\.\d{1,3}/(1[6-9]|[23][0-9])$ # 169.254.0.0 with netmask 16-32 - pattern-not-regex: ^169\.254\.\d{1,3}\.\d{1,3}/(1[6-9]|[23][0-9])$ # 100.64.0.0-100.127.0.0 with netmask 10-32 - pattern-not-regex: ^100\.(6[4-9]|[7-9][0-9]|1[01][0-9]|12[0-7])\.\d{1,3}\.\d{1,3}/[1-3][0-9]$ # *Also* exclude any CIDR range containing only 1 IP address, even if it is public - pattern-not-regex: ^\d{1,3}\.\d{1,3}\.\d{1,3}\.\d{1,3}/32$ message: >- The security group rule allows ingress from public internet. Opening up ports to the public internet is potentially dangerous. You should restrict access to IP addresses or ranges that explicitly require it where possible. Set a more restrictive CIDR range. languages: - hcl severity: WARNING metadata: category: security technology: - terraform - aws owasp: - A01:2021 - Broken Access Control cwe: - 'CWE-284: Improper Access Control' references: - https://owasp.org/Top10/A01_2021-Broken_Access_Control/ - https://registry.terraform.io/providers/hashicorp/aws/latest/docs/resources/security_group - https://registry.terraform.io/providers/hashicorp/aws/latest/docs/resources/security_group_rule#cidr_blocks - https://registry.terraform.io/providers/hashicorp/aws/latest/docs/resources/vpc_security_group_ingress_rule#cidr_ipv4 - https://docs.aws.amazon.com/AWSEC2/latest/UserGuide/security-group-rules-reference.html subcategory: - audit likelihood: MEDIUM impact: MEDIUM confidence: LOW
